Sirius Radio: 25% Boost In 2Q Revs, Subscriptions

  • August 11, 2008
Sirius Satellite Radio reports a boost in second-quarter earnings, a 25% increase in revenue to $283.0 million, total subscribers in excess of 8.9 million and a 70% decrease in the adjusted loss from operations. The subscriber base is also up 25% from the same period in 1007. Second-quarter 2008 average monthly self-pay customer churn rate was 1.6%. The second-quarter conversion rate was approximately 48%.
